"I had a pleasant 2-nights stay in Aston Tanjung Pinang Hotel. The large room size and good facilities assure the comfort. The location is very close to the airport but far to Bandar Bentan Telani Ferry Terminal and the resorts at the North of the Bintan Island. It may cost over SGD50 for the return journey. You should therefore get the ferry ticket to Tanjung Pinang Ferry Terminal, 10km approximately from the ferry to the hotel, or get there by flight. There are not much sightseeing nearby but there is an agent in the hotel which provides tours and ticket services. There are many local stalls nearby but they only accept Indonesia currency and they don't understand English. The hotel is ideal for relaxing and staying away from the crowd. If you're looking for a sun and beach holiday, this is not the right choice. "

What currency is used in Bintan Island?

The official currency used in Bintan Island is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R). However, Singapore dollars are also widely accepted in many places, especially near the ferry terminals and resorts.

Do I need a visa for Bintan Island?

Visa requirements for Bintan Island depend on your nationality. Citizens of certain countries may be eligible for visa-free entry or visa on arrival, but it's best to check current regulations before traveling.

How do you get to Bintan Island?

Bintan Island is accessible by ferry from Singapore and Batam. The ferry ride from Singapore typically takes about an hour. There are also flights available to Bintan's Bandar Bentan Telani Airport from nearby regions.

What is the weather like in Bintan Island?

Bintan Island has a tropical climate with warm temperatures year-round. The dry season from May to September offers sunny weather, while the rainy season from November to March brings more showers and humidity.

Which area is best to stay in Bintan Island?

The best area to stay in Bintan Island depends on your preferences. Popular areas include Lagoi, known for its resorts and beaches, and Trikora, which offers a more relaxed, less commercial atmosphere. Lagoi is ideal for luxury and family-friendly stays, while Trikora suits those seeking a quieter, more natural experience.

When to Experience Bintan Island’s Beauty

Timing your visit to Bintan Island can significantly enhance your experience. The island enjoys a tropical climate, which means warm temperatures year-round. However, the best time to visit is during the dry season, which runs from April to October. This period boasts sunny skies and minimal rainfall, perfect for beach activities and outdoor adventures. If you’re planning to explore the island’s natural attractions or engage in water sports, visiting during these months will ensure you make the most of your trip.

Peak tourist season occurs between June and August, coinciding with school holidays in many regions. During this time, Bintan Island can be bustling with visitors, so it’s wise to book accommodations in advance. If you prefer a quieter experience, consider traveling during the shoulder months of April, May, or September, when the weather is still pleasant, but crowds are thinner. Additionally, local events and festivals can add a unique touch to your visit, such as the annual Lagoi Festival, which showcases the island's cultural heritage through music, dance, and traditional crafts.

For those interested in experiencing local customs, visiting during the Ramadan month can be particularly rewarding. While many restaurants may have altered hours, the cultural atmosphere is vibrant, and you can witness local celebrations and traditions. Day Trips and Excursions from Bintan Island

While Bintan Island itself is a treasure trove of experiences, it also serves as an excellent base for day trips and excursions to nearby islands and attractions. One popular destination is Pulau Penyengat, known for its historical significance and stunning natural beauty. A short boat ride from Bintan, this small island is home to the remnants of a royal palace and several ancient mosques, providing a glimpse into the region's rich history. Visitors can explore the island's charming streets, sample local delicacies, and enjoy the picturesque views of the surrounding sea.
